Lose yourself in the vast sewer networks that lie beneath the
world's great cities - past and present. Let detailed archival
plans, maps and photographs guide you through these subterranean
labyrinths - previously accessible only to their builders,
engineers and, perhaps, the odd rogue explorer. This execrable
exploration traces the evolution of waste management from the
ingenious infra-structures of the ancient world to the seeping
cesspits and festering open sewers of the medieval period. It
investigates and celebrates the work of the civil engineers whose
pioneering integrated sewer systems brought to a close the
devastating cholera epidemics of the mid-19th century and continue
to serve a vastly increased population today. And let's not forget
those giant fatbergs clogging our underground arteries, or the
storm-surge super-structures of tomorrow.
